标签:快速排序

快速排序C语言

啊啊啊啊,本人的快排怎么没用啊?求高手指导。 #include<stdio.h> #include<stdlib.h> void Swap(int m, int n, int k) { k=m;m=n;n=k; } int Partition(int l[],int m,int n) { int i,j,a,temp; i=m;j=n……

关于快速排序的非递归算法的时间复杂度和空间复杂度

本人用入栈出栈来模拟递归的过程,下面是栈的结构和递归代码和非递归: typedef struct { int *base; int top; }Stack; void Nonrec_QuickSort(SqList &L,int low,int high) //非递归的快速排序 { if(low>=high) return; int……

哪位高手能不能帮忙看看C++递归的方法实现快速排序哪里出了问题啊?

#include <iostream> using namespace std; const int arsize=10; int array[arsize]={10,25,6,58,97,43,2,3,98,17}; void quicksort(int array[],int i,int j); int partition(int arra……